Honda Civic Type R 2023 registered with 315 hp, better cooling, revised transmission
Honda on Wednesday revealed that 2023 Honda Civic CHEAP will have 315 horsepower, making it the most powerful production car from Honda ever sold in the US
Honda also details what upgrades lead to the power boost, along with what tweaks have been made to the powertrain and suspension for the next-generation Type R.

More power, more cooling
The 2.0-liter turbocharged four-cylinder has been massaged to produce 315 hp and 310 lb-ft of torque. The power increase over the Type R’s 306 hp and 295 lb-ft comes courtesy of three updates: a redesigned turbocharger, increased intake air velocity, and a new, efficient exhaust system. than.
Honda explains that the turbocharger has an optimized shape, size and number of turbine blades. That together with the redesigned intake manifold allows the turbo to generate more effective pressure over a wider range.
The larger grille opening on the 2023 Type R provides a new, larger and larger-diameter radiator fan that aims to improve engine cooling while ensuring sustained performance.
An active valve in the center pipe of the new exhaust system will open at higher rpm than before, but Honda didn’t note at which rpm that magic door will open.
The lighter flywheel and new gearshift style optimized for the 6-speed manual round out the upgrades. Honda has also installed a rev control system in 2023 Type R like what’s in 2022 Civic Si.

Refined suspension, upgraded brakes
Based on the 11th generation Civic, the new Type R is longer and wider than before. The 107.7-inch wheelbase is up 1.4 inches from the last Type R, and the track is 1.0 inches wider at the front and 0.75 inches at the rear.
To accommodate the longer and wider Type R, Honda engineers revised the front struts and rear multi-link suspension to improve stability on a straight line. Honda says the driving feel has improved.

Honda hasn’t said how much the Civic Type R 2023 will cost when it goes on sale this fall, but it will be built at the automaker’s Yorii Plant in Japan.
